Longitudinal Findings from a Randomized Clinical Trial of Varenicline for Alcohol Use Disorder with Comorbid Cigarette Smoking.

Krysten W BoldAllen ZwebenLisa M FucitoMary E PiepmeierSrinivas B MuvvalaRan WuRalitza GueorguievaStephanie S O'Malley
Published in: Alcoholism, clinical and experimental research (2019)
Varenicline treatment combined with MM appears to have enduring benefits for patients with co-occurring AUD and cigarette smoking, and these effects may differ by sex.
